Rush —
Lorie Croston has listed for sale a three-bedroom, one-bath home at 8102 West Henrietta Road in Rush for $135,900.
The 1,389-square-foot house was built in 1960. Ms. Croston paid $122,000 for the property in July 2005. Patricia Claus of HUNT Real Estate is the listing agent for the property.
Croston has been a product manager at Thermo Fisher Scientific, a large life sciences supply company. She previously worked as project chemist at Columbia Analytical Services. She also worked as analytical chemist and QA/QC officer at General Testing Corporation and as inorganic analytical chemist at Environmental Testing Facilities in Dunkirk.
She attended the State University of New York at Fredonia.
According to BlockShopper.com, there have been 22 home sales in Rush during the past 12 months, with a median sales price of $142,000.
